diff --git a/ethcore/src/client/client.rs b/ethcore/src/client/client.rs index b1a70454d..ec59e01cf 100644 --- a/ethcore/src/client/client.rs +++ b/ethcore/src/client/client.rs @@ -1224,8 +1224,7 @@ impl BlockChainClient for Client { fn uncle_extra_info(&self, id: UncleID) -> Option> { self.uncle(id) - .map(|block| BlockView::new(&block).header()) - .map(|header| self.engine.extra_info(&header)) + .map(|header| self.engine.extra_info(&decode(&header))) } }